WebB. Maintenance Duties: Obtains thorough knowledge of power, water, and gas turnoffs, clean out traps, fire extinguishers and fire hydrants. Assists in all aspects of the property's maintenance, including grounds, custodial, preventive, corrective, deferred, and emergency maintenance: Maintains exterior and public lighting. WebDec 12, 2024 · The most common hard skill for a properties supervisor is property management. 16.8% properties supervisors have this skill on their resume. The second most common hard skill for a properties supervisor is oversight appearing on 10.3% of resumes. The third most common is real estate on 7.6% of resumes.
